Advancing Our Common Agenda to address current and future challenges
Synopsis
Objectives
The project aims to deliver the Secretary-General¡¯s vision on the future of multilateralism to advance Our Common Agenda and to response to current and future global challenges.
Components
Main components include articulating and implementing strategic policy direction to ensure Âé¶¹APP System-wide coherence in planning, implementation, reporting, and delivery of key proposals, leveraging existing mechanisms where possible. This includes preparing for the Summit of the Future in 2024; engaging with Member States, the Âé¶¹APP System, and other global actors; providing strategic coordination, management, and tracking of interlinked proposals; and supporting the implementation of decisions taken by senior UN leadership under Our Common Agenda. The work also involves initiating and/or supporting rapid action on proposals under the Secretary-General¡¯s leadership and carrying out project management, research, analysis, resource management, external relations, strategic communications, and operational support as needed.
Main achievements
First, the project supported Âé¶¹APP System-wide coherence in planning, implementation, reporting, and delivery of key proposals, including the Our Common Agenda (OCA). Secondly, it facilitated progress in preparations for the 2024 Summit of the Future by supporting intergovernmental engagements and working closely with Member States. Thirdly, the project provided strategic coordination for the proposals and implementation of decisions made by senior UN leadership on OCA, including follow-up on the Secretary-General¡¯s related proposals. Finally, the project developed the OCA website and increased its visibility.
The project also supported complex intergovernmental consultations and negotiations, ensuring high levels of engagement and support for Our Common Agenda. The Secretary-General and other senior officials provided regular updates, diplomatic engagements, and appearances focused on the Summit. The project supported the co-facilitators¡¯ informal consultations on the Zero-Draft of the Pact for the Future held in November and December 2023.
The Common Agenda Dashboard, launched in April 2023 to monitor Âé¶¹APP System-wide implementation of Common Agenda proposals, has proven to be a valuable platform for tracking up-to-date information. Additionally, two virtual multistakeholder consultations involved over 800 participants, including representatives from Major Groups, other stakeholders, and civil society.
